Your Guide to Choosing the Best Choke Tube for Dove Hunting

Choke tubes are small but mighty parts of your shotgun. They help you hit your target better. For dove hunting, the right choke tube can make a big difference. This guide will help you pick the best one.

Key Features to Look For

When you’re looking for a choke tube for dove hunting, keep these things in mind:

  • Constriction: This is how much the choke tube narrows the shotgun barrel. For doves, you don’t want it too tight.
  • Length: Choke tubes come in different lengths. Longer tubes can sometimes help with accuracy.
  • Material: The material the choke tube is made from affects its strength and how it performs.
  • Compatibility: Make sure the choke tube fits your shotgun.

Important Materials

Choke tubes are usually made from strong metals.

  • Stainless Steel: This is a very common and good choice. Stainless steel is strong and won’t rust easily. This means it will last a long time.
  • Other Steel Alloys: Some chokes use special steel mixes. These can be very tough and handle high-pressure loads.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

A few things can make a choke tube better or worse.

  • Precision Machining: When a choke tube is made very carefully, it shoots better. Smooth insides help the shot pattern spread evenly. A well-made choke tube gives you more consistent shots.
  • Porting: Some choke tubes have little holes or slots called ports. These ports can help reduce the “kick” or recoil you feel when you shoot. They can also help make your shots more even.
  • Poor Fit: If a choke tube doesn’t fit your shotgun barrel perfectly, it can hurt your aim. Make sure it screws in snugly.
  • Cheap Materials: Using weak or low-quality metal can make a choke tube break or not perform well.

User Experience and Use Cases

Dove hunting often involves shooting at birds that fly at medium distances. You want a choke that spreads your shot enough to hit a moving target but keeps the pellets together for a clean shot.

  • Modified (Mod) Choke: This is a popular choice for dove hunting. It’s not too tight and not too open. It gives a good spread for birds flying at typical dove hunting ranges.
  • Improved Cylinder (IC) Choke: This is a more open choke. It’s great for closer shots or when doves are flying fast. It makes a wider pattern.
  • Skeet Choke: This is the most open choke. It’s best for very close-range shooting.

Using the right choke tube makes your shots more effective. You’ll have more successful hunts and enjoy your time in the field more.


Frequently Asked Questions about Choke Tubes for Dove Hunting

Q: What is the best choke for dove hunting?

A: A Modified (Mod) choke is usually the best all-around choice for dove hunting. It offers a good balance of pattern density and spread for most situations.

Q: Can I use a tighter choke like Full or Extra Full for doves?

A: It’s generally not recommended. Tighter chokes like Full or Extra Full are for longer distances and larger game. For doves, they can make your shot pattern too tight, causing you to miss or wound birds.

Q: What is the difference between Modified and Improved Cylinder chokes?

A: An Improved Cylinder choke is more open, meaning it spreads the shot pellets wider. A Modified choke is slightly tighter, keeping the pellets closer together for a denser pattern at a bit more distance.

Q: How do I know if a choke tube will fit my shotgun?

A: You need to know the make and model of your shotgun. Choke tubes are made to fit specific shotgun systems, like Remington, Beretta, or Mossberg. Check the choke tube’s packaging or description for compatibility.

Q: Does the length of the choke tube matter for dove hunting?

A: Sometimes. Longer choke tubes can help guide the shot pellets more smoothly, potentially improving pattern quality. However, for dove hunting, the constriction type is usually more important than the length.

Q: What are “ported” choke tubes?

A: Ported choke tubes have small slots or holes cut into them. These ports help to reduce the recoil (kick) you feel and can also help to reduce muzzle jump, allowing for quicker follow-up shots.

Q: Is stainless steel a good material for a dove hunting choke?

A: Yes, stainless steel is an excellent material. It is strong, durable, and resists corrosion, meaning it won’t rust easily even when exposed to the elements.

Q: Should I buy an extended or flush-fit choke tube?

A: For dove hunting, either can work. Extended choke tubes stick out past the barrel and can make changing chokes easier. Flush-fit chokes are inside the barrel and are less noticeable.

Q: How often should I clean my choke tube?

A: You should clean your choke tube regularly, especially after shooting. Cleaning removes gunpowder residue, which can affect performance and potentially damage the choke or barrel over time.

Q: Can I use a shotgun with a rifled barrel for dove hunting with a smoothbore choke?

A: No. Rifled barrels are designed for slugs. For shooting shotshells at doves, you need a smoothbore barrel. Make sure your shotgun barrel is smoothbore for effective dove hunting.
